"""
Script to remove debug statements and unnecessary commented code from Python files.

This script focuses on removing:
1. Debug logging statements (logger.debug)
2. Print statements used for debugging
3. Commented code that's not necessary for production
"""

import os
import re
import logging
from typing import List, Dict, Tuple

logging.basicConfig(
    level=logging.INFO,
    format="%(asctime)s - %(levelname)s - %(message)s"
)
logger = logging.getLogger("remove_debug")

CRITICAL_FILES = [
    "agent/agent.py",
    "agent/config.py",
    "agent/graph.py",
    "agent/tool_registry.py",
    "memory/supabase_memory.py",
    "tools/web_tools.py",
    "tools/reasoning_tools.py"
]

DEBUG_PATTERNS = [
    r'^\s*logger\.debug\s*\(.*\)',
    r'^\s*print\s*\(.*\)',
    r'^\s*console\.log\s*\(.*\)',
]

KEEP_COMMENT_PATTERNS = [
    r'^\s*# -+$',  # Separator lines
    r'^\s*# [A-Z][a-z]+ [A-Z][a-z]+',  # Section headers like "# Import Configuration"
    r'^\s*# Copyright',  # Copyright notices
    r'^\s*# License',  # License information
    r'^\s*# Author',  # Author information
]

def should_keep_comment(line: str) -> bool:
    """Determine if a comment line should be kept."""
    if line.strip() == "#":
        return True
        
    for pattern in KEEP_COMMENT_PATTERNS:
        if re.match(pattern, line):
            return True
            
    if '"""' in line or "'''" in line:
        return True
        
    return False

def clean_file(file_path: str, dry_run: bool = False) -> Tuple[int, int]:
    """
    Clean debug statements and unnecessary comments from a file.
    
    Args:
        file_path: Path to the file to clean
        dry_run: If True, don't actually modify the file
        
    Returns:
        Tuple of (debug_statements_removed, comment_lines_removed)
    """
    logger.info(f"Cleaning file: {file_path}")
    
    try:
        with open(file_path, 'r', encoding='utf-8') as f:
            lines = f.readlines()
            
        debug_statements_removed = 0
        comment_lines_removed = 0
        cleaned_lines = []
        in_docstring = False
        
        for line in lines:
            if '"""' in line or "'''" in line:
                triple_quotes_count = line.count('"""') + line.count("'''")
                if triple_quotes_count % 2 == 1:
                    in_docstring = not in_docstring
                    
            is_debug_statement = False
            for pattern in DEBUG_PATTERNS:
                if re.match(pattern, line):
                    debug_statements_removed += 1
                    is_debug_statement = True
                    break
                    
            if is_debug_statement:
                continue
                
            if not in_docstring and line.strip().startswith('#'):
                if should_keep_comment(line):
                    cleaned_lines.append(line)
                else:
                    comment_lines_removed += 1
                    continue
            else:
                cleaned_lines.append(line)
                
        if not dry_run:
            with open(file_path, 'w', encoding='utf-8') as f:
                f.writelines(cleaned_lines)
                
        logger.info(f"Removed {debug_statements_removed} debug statements and {comment_lines_removed} comment lines")
        return debug_statements_removed, comment_lines_removed
        
    except Exception as e:
        logger.error(f"Error cleaning file {file_path}: {str(e)}")
        return 0, 0

def clean_files(file_paths: List[str], dry_run: bool = False) -> Dict[str, Tuple[int, int]]:
    """
    Clean multiple files.
    
    Args:
        file_paths: List of file paths to clean
        dry_run: If True, don't actually modify the files
        
    Returns:
        Dictionary mapping file paths to (debug_statements_removed, comment_lines_removed)
    """
    results = {}
    
    for file_path in file_paths:
        if os.path.exists(file_path):
            results[file_path] = clean_file(file_path, dry_run)
        else:
            logger.warning(f"File not found: {file_path}")
            
    return results
